Mike D’Antoni will not return to the Houston Rockets next season, per a report by ESPN’s Adrian Wojnarowski.
D’Antoni will tell the franchise he won’t be back with the team next year. He’ll instead become a free agent with his contract expired and having turned down extensions throughout the season.
The Rockets were ousted from the NBA playoffs on Saturday night by the Los Angeles Lakers.
